Inter's Defensive Fortress Meets Sassuolo's Top-Six Struggles

Analysis

The Serie A leaders roll into town on Sunday evening, and the data paints a clear picture of what to expect when Sassuolo host Inter. With the Nerazzurri sitting comfortably at the summit with 55 points from 23 games, this fixture represents a classic clash between mid-table resilience and title-chasing dominance. Sassuolo's recent form shows a team capable of picking up points, but with a significant caveat. Their last ten matches read three wins, three draws, and four losses, averaging 1.20 points per game. However, a deeper dive into those results reveals a telling pattern. Their victories came against Pisa (3-1), Cremonese (1-0), and Fiorentina (3-1)—all teams currently languishing in the bottom six. Their creditable 2-2 draw with second-placed AC Milan stands out, but their encounters with other elite sides tell a different story: losses to Napoli (1-0), AS Roma (2-0), and Juventus (0-3). At home, their record is mixed with a 40% win rate, scoring exactly one goal per game on average. Inter, in stark contrast, are in imperious form. With eight wins and one draw from their last ten outings, they are collecting points at a rate of 2.50 per game. Their goal difference of +13 in that period (22 scored, 9 conceded) underscores their control. Most compelling is their away record: a perfect 100% win rate from their last four road trips, during which they haven't conceded a single goal. Victories at Cremonese (2-0), Udinese (1-0), and Parma (2-0) demonstrate a ruthless efficiency on their travels. Their only recent blemish was a 1-3 home defeat to Arsenal in the Champions League, a competition where they also secured an impressive 0-2 win at Borussia Dortmund. The head-to-head history heavily favors the visitors. Inter have won six of the nine meetings, with Sassuolo claiming three victories and no matches ending level. The last encounter in September 2025 was a 2-1 win for Inter. Notably, in six of the nine clashes, over 2.5 goals were scored. Statistically, the gulf is evident. Inter averages 17.9 shots per game to Sassuolo's 11.2, enjoys 60.5% possession compared to 44.6%, and completes passes with 87.2% accuracy versus 81.5%.
